On Wed, Oct 5, 2016 at 3:00 AM, Thomas Munro <thomas.munro@enterprisedb.com> wrote: > Here's a new version that does that. While testing this patch I found some issue, + total_size = DSA_INITIAL_SEGMENT_SIZE; + total_pages = total_size / FPM_PAGE_SIZE; + metadata_bytes = + MAXALIGN(sizeof(dsa_area_control)) + + MAXALIGN(sizeof(FreePageManager)) + + total_pages * sizeof(dsa_pointer); + /* Add padding up to next page boundary. */ + if (metadata_bytes % FPM_PAGE_SIZE != 0) + metadata_bytes += FPM_PAGE_SIZE - (metadata_bytes % FPM_PAGE_SIZE); + usable_pages = + (total_size - metadata_bytes) / FPM_PAGE_SIZE; + segment = dsm_create(total_size, 0); + dsm_pin_segment(segment); Actually problem is that size of dsa_area_control is bigger than DSA_INITIAL_SEGMENT_SIZE. but we are allocating segment of DSA_INITIAL_SEGMENT_SIZE size. (gdb) p sizeof(dsa_area_control) $8 = 67111000 (gdb) p DSA_INITIAL_SEGMENT_SIZE $9 = 1048576 In dsa-v1 problem was not exist because DSA_MAX_SEGMENTS was 1024, but in dsa-v2 I think it's calculated wrongly.
